hapten definition

hap·ten (hapten′)

noun

a compound which, when coupled with a protein or other molecule, can cause the formation of antibodies
also haptene hap′·tene′ (haptēn′)

Etymology: Ger < Gr haptein, to fasten, touch + Ger -en, -ene

Related Forms:

  • haptenic hap·ten′ic (hap tenik) adjective
